読者です 読者をやめる 読者になる 読者になる

Symfony

(Codeception + Symfony2) セキュアなページに対するFunctional Test

How to simulate Authentication with a Token in a Functional Test (current) - Symfony に書かれている内容をCodeceptionではどのように実現するか。 1. 専用のHelperを書く

HWIOAuthBundleを使ってSymfony2でOAuth認証を実装する(EntityUserProvider)

HWIOAuthBundleを使ってSymfony2でOAuth認証を実装するの続編です。今回はアプリ側にユーザー情報を格納するテーブルがあることを前提に、OAuth認証によって得られた情報と連携させてみます。実現したい内容としては、以下となります。 ログイン用のリンクを…

HWIOAuthBundleを使ってSymfony2でOAuth認証を実装する

しばらくCodeceptionネタが続く予定だったのですが、Symfony2 + OAuth認証で結構はまったのでシェアしておきます。FacebookやTwitterやGoogleなど、ソーシャルアカウントでログインする機能を作成したい場合、各ベンダーが提供しているAPIを利用することもで…

Symfony2プロジェクトをGitLabで管理してVagrantで立てたJenkinsでCIする(番外)

番外編です。 Jenkinsのチャートの文字化けを修正する チャートの日本語がいわゆる「豆腐」状態になってしまっていると思います。 http://shunirr.hatenablog.jp/entry/2013/01/10/175426 http://d.hatena.ne.jp/mallowlabs/20120316/jenkins_tofu を参考に…

Symfony2プロジェクトをGitLabで管理してVagrantで立てたJenkinsでCIする(6)

第6回です。 前回のおさらい イテレーション D: JenkinsでCIするJenkinでプロジェクトをビルドできるようになりました。 今回の内容 PHPMDやPHPCS等の各種ツールを導入し、Jenkinsと連携してみます。 いまどこ? イテレーション 0: 準備 タスク 0-1: 必…

Symfony2プロジェクトをGitLabで管理してVagrantで立てたJenkinsでCIする(5)

第5回です。 前回のおさらい イテレーション C: JenkinsをVagrantで構築する世に公開されているcookbooksをかき集めてJenkinsを立ち上げました。 今回の内容 いよいよプロジェクトをJenkinsに設定し、CIしてみます。 いまどこ? イテレーション 0: 準備 …

Symfony2プロジェクトをGitLabで管理してVagrantで立てたJenkinsでCIする(4)

第4回です。 前回のおさらい イテレーション B: PhingでプロジェクトをビルドするPhingビルドツールを導入し、PHPUnitをPhingから実行できるようになりました。 今回の内容 Vagrantを利用してJenkinsを構築します。 いまどこ? イテレーション 0: 準備 タ…

Symfony2プロジェクトをGitLabで管理してVagrantで立てたJenkinsでCIする(3)

第3回です。 前回のおさらい イテレーション A: Symfony2でプロジェクトをはじめるSymfony2のプロジェクトをGitLabで管理し、PHPUnitを単体で実行できるようになりました。 今回の内容 Phingビルドツールを導入し、PHPUnitをPhingから実行できるようにしま…

Symfony2プロジェクトをGitLabで管理してVagrantで立てたJenkinsでCIする(2)

第2回です。 前回のおさらい イテレーション 0: 準備必要となるソフトウェアのインストール等、進めるための準備をしました。 今回の内容 Symfony2のプロジェクトを作成し、GitLabで管理します。また、PHPUnitを導入してテストを実行できるようにします。 …

Symfony2プロジェクトをGitLabで管理してVagrantで立てたJenkinsでCIする(1)

Vagrantを触ってみた - think it overにも書いたように、 Web開発にまつわる開発環境を「モダンないい感じ」にしたい!!! という目的でこれまでいろいろと調査・実践してきました。その総集編を複数回に分けて取り纏めてみようと思います。題して、Symfony…

サブディレクトリでSymfonyを運用する際のjs, cssのパス

Symfony 1.X系のお話です。ちょっとはまったので。。。 サブディレクトリにフロントコントローラがある場合に、view.ymlに stylesheets: - /common/css/jquery/jquery.loadmask.css: { media: all } - /common/css/jquery/jquery-ui-1.8.16.custom.css: { me…